用于减少消息信令的系统和方法

文档序号:7837766阅读:188来源:国知局
专利名称:用于减少消息信令的系统和方法
技术领域
本公开总体上涉及更有效率的信令,更具体地讲,涉及用于降低使用第一信令协议(例如,会话发起协议(SIP)信令)或第二信令协议(例如11接口信令)传递的信息的数量。
背景技术
如本文所使用的,术语“用户代理”和“户代理可以指代无线设备,比如移动电话、个人数字助理(PDA)、手持或膝上型计算机、以及具有通信能力的类似设备或其他用户设备(“手持或)。在一些实施例中,UA可以指代移动无线设备。术语“以指代还可以指代具有类似能力,但是一般非便携式的设备,比如台式计算机、机顶盒、或网络节点。在本公开的全文中,UA可以指代诸如无线设备、及电话、或者其他通信设备之类的SIP UA,并且可与术语UA可互换。在第三代合作伙伴计划(3GPP)系统中,网际协议(IP)多媒体子系统(IMS)允许递送IP多媒体服务。使用MS,UA可以经由实现一个或多个MS功能组件的基站,发送和接收多媒体和/或语音分组交换(PS)通信。为了实现IMS,网络依靠会话发起协议(SIP)来提供可被用于在UA与MS核心网(CN)之间、MS CN与应用服务器之间、以及在MS网络的各种其他组件之间进行通信的基于文本的信令协议。在现有网络中,MS集中服务(ICS)允许使用无线网络向UA提供各种MS服务,其中在电路交换(CS)承载上提供语音通信以及在分组交换(PS)承载上提供其他多媒体成分,并且可以使用MS或3GPPTS24. 294中定义的称为11的另一协议来执行对信令的控制。示例网络可以包括长期演进(LTE)网络、全球移动通信系统(GSM)增强数据速率GSM演进(EDGE)无线接入网络(GERAN)网络、或者通用移动通信系统(UMTS)陆地无线接入网(UTRAN)网络。ICS也可配置为在无线设备连接到非MS网络时(诸如当UA连接到移动交换中心(MSC)时)的情况下,提供针对IMS网络中的特征的服务控制。ICS控制的特征可以包括呼叫保持、呼叫转移、呼叫线路识别,等等。一般而言,ICS需要同时支持用于语音的承载和用以对使用SIP信令的控制信令进行支持的承载。然而,在一些情况下,用于支持SIP信令的承载可能是不可用的,例如因为Gm连接不存在(例如,不存在PS漫游协定或MS漫游协定),UA因为操作问题不能够注册到IMS基础设施,或者在小区或无线设备中双转移模式(DTM)不可用。在该情况下,3GPP TS24. 294中定义的11协议允许无线设备使用CS承载替代Gm接口来实现信令协议。该信令协议可以是类SIP的协议。在该情况下,11协议使用传输协议、或者绑定到传输协议、或者被包裹在传输协议中,所述传输协议例如是但不限于短消息服务(SMS)或者非结构化补充业务数据(USSD)等等。这些传输协议的使用通常将每个消息或信令的信息有效载荷限制为最多160个八位字节(octet)。遗憾的是,SIP是冗长的基于字符的协议,并且因此SIP编码的信令消息经常不能适配进诸如SMS或USSD提供的有限有效载荷中。表I示意了示例的SIP编码的消息。
IN VmTkl: i 1-212O55-6()()6 Sll^aoI
Via: SiDP msc2.iiome I.net:bfanch=z9li(..14bKnaslids7
Max-Forwards: 70
Route: -;sip:icscfl .Itoniei .nel:lr>P- Preferred-1 dentity:
'-sip:user2 public I (irhonie I .iiei>..<tel:..T-l-212-555-2222>
P-Charging-Vector:
ic i d-\ a I ue =:" Ay rd.y U 0 d m..:. 6 O 21 rT 51A F rbHLso=023551024"; orie-ioi:::::::liome2.net
Accept-ContactiI
权利要求
1.一种使用11接口传递消息的方法,所述11接口提供用户代理UA和网络节点之间的会话控制信道,所述方法包括 识别第一字符串; 检索与所述第一字符串关联的第一关键词; 将所述第一关键词编码在消息内;以及 使用所述会话控制信道将所述消息发送给UA和网络节点中的至少一个。
2.根据权利要求I所述的方法,其中,所述第一字符串包括下述中的至少一个:URI、公共用户标识、以及会话发起协议SIP用户代理UA能力。
3.根据权利要求2所述的方法,其中,所述公共用户标识是缺省公共用户标识。
4.根据权利要求2所述的方法,其中,所述第一关键词指示所述第一字符串包括缺省公共用户标识。
5.根据权利要求I所述的方法,其中,使用哈希算法确定与所述第一字符串关联的所述第一关键词。
6.根据权利要求I所述的方法,其中,所述第一字符串是从多个公共用户标识中选择的公共用户标识,所述多个公共用户标识按优先级顺序排序,所述优先级顺序确定与所述多个公共用户标识中的每个公共用户标识关联的关键词。
7.根据权利要求6所述的方法,其中,通过哈希算法至少部分地确定所述多个公共用户标识的优先级顺序。
8.根据权利要求I所述的方法,其中,检索与所述第一字符串关联的所述第一关键词包括从存储器中检索所述第一关键词,所述存储器被存储在电子存储介质中。
9.一种使用第二信令协议传递消息的方法,所述第二信令协议提供用户代理UA和网络节点之间的会话控制信道,所述方法包括 识别要在第一消息中发送的第一字符串,所述第一消息是根据第一信令协议编码的; 将所述第一字符串与第一关键词关联; 在数据库中存储所述第一字符串和所述第一关键词,所述数据库将所述第一字符串与所述第一关键词关联; 将所述第一关键词编码在第二消息内;以及 使用所述第二信令协议发送所述第二消息。
10.根据权利要求9所述的方法,其中,所述第一字符串包括多个数据值,以及所述方法包括 将所述多个数据值按顺序排序;以及 将所述多个数据值中的每个数据值与关键词关联,所述关键词至少部分地由所述多个数据值的顺序来确定。
11.根据权利要求10所述的方法,其中,将所述多个数据值排序包括使用哈希算法来确定所述多个数据值中的每个数据值的哈希值。
12.根据权利要求9所述的方法,其中,所述第一字符串包括多个公共用户标识和多个SIP用户代理UA能力中的至少之一。
13.根据权利要求12所述的方法,其中,将所述多个公共用户标识和所述多个SIP用户代理UA能力中的所述至少之一按优先级顺序排序。
14.根据权利要求13所述的方法,其中,所述顺序被用于识别缺省公共用户标识。
15.根据权利要求12所述的方法,包括 确定所述多个公共用户标识和所述多个SIP用户代理UA能力中的所述至少之一中的每个的哈希值;以及 将所述多个公共用户标识和所述多个SIP用户代理UA能力中的所述至少之一按顺序排序,所述顺序至少部分地由所述哈希值确定。
16.一种使用11接口传递消息的装置,所述11接口提供会话控制信道,所述装置包括 处理器,所述处理器配置为 识别第一字符串,所述第一字符串包括长值LV编码的值; 检索与所述第一字符串关联的第一关键词; 将所述第一关键词编码在消息内;以及 使用11接口将所述消息发送给UA和网络节点中的至少一个。
17.根据权利要求16所述的装置,其中,所述第一字符串包括公共用户标识和会话发起协议SIP用户代理UA能力中的至少一个。
18.根据权利要求16所述的装置,其中,所述第一字符串是从多个公共用户标识中选择的公共用户标识,所述多个公共用户标识按优先级顺序排序,所述优先级顺序确定与所述多个公共用户标识中的每个公共用户标识关联的关键词。
19.根据权利要求18所述的装置,其中,通过哈希算法至少部分地确定所述多个公共用 户标识的优先级顺序。
全文摘要
本发明公开了使用第二信令协议传递消息的系统。第二信令协议提供用户代理(UA)和网络节点之间的会话控制信道,并且可以例如包括l1协议。系统识别要在第一消息中发送的第一字符串。根据第一信令协议编码第一消息。系统将第一字符串与第一关键词关联,并且在数据库中存储第一字符串和第一关键词。数据库将第一字符串与第一关键词关联。系统将第一关键词编码在第二消息内,并且使用第二信令协议发送第二消息。第一字符串可以包括多个数据值。系统对所述多个数据值进行排序,并且将所述多个数据值中的每一个数据值与关键词关联。
文档编号H04W12/04GK102835134SQ201180014125
公开日2012年12月19日 申请日期2011年1月14日 优先权日2010年1月14日
发明者艾德里安·巴克利, 扬·亨里克·卢卡斯·巴克, 亚历山大·沙茨基 申请人:捷讯研究有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1